Phillies Open Series Tonight Against Struggling Braves

PHILADELPHIA (CBS) -- The Phillies are down in Georgia to open a three-game series with the Atlanta Braves tonight.

This is the final stop on a ten-game road trip for the Phillies. So far they have gone 3-4 through St. Louis and Miami. Over the weekend the Phillies took two out of three from the Marlins, improving their record this season to 18-14.

LHP Adam Morgan will be on the mound tonight for the Phillies. This will be his third start since his call up from Lehigh Valley. He has yet to record a decision and has an ERA of 6.00 in nine innings of work. Last time out, in St. Louis, Morgan allowed three runs in four-plus innings of work. he got a no-decision, but the Phils eventually lost, 5-4.

Morgan made three starts against Atlanta last season as a rookie. He didn't have much success, but also didn't pitch that poorly. Morgan went 0-3 in the three starts with a solid 4.00 ERA, allowing eight earned runs in 18 innings.

The 2016 season has not been kind to the Braves. Atlanta is an MLB-worst 7-23 this season and they have won just one game at home. One. In 16 tries.

The Braves will start RHP Matt Wisler tonight. He is 1-2 this season with a 3.24 ERA and he was dominant last time out against the Mets. He pitched eight shutout innings, allowing just a single hit in a 3 -0 win.
